Property Tax Rates Across Weston, Fairfield County, Connecticut
As noted earlier, local government entities set tax rates, which can vary widely within a state.
Why? Because annually, each county estimates its required budget to provide services and divides that by the total value of all taxable property within its jurisdiction. This calculation results in the property tax rate.
While there are votes and laws involved in setting tax rates and budgets, in a nutshell, this is the annual process.

Property Tax Assessment Values Across Weston, Fairfield County, Connecticut
When examining property taxes in Weston, Connecticut, understanding the distinction between "market value" and "assessed value" is crucial.
The market value is what a willing buyer would pay to a willing seller in an open and competitive market, often influenced by location, property condition, and economic market trends. The Fairfield County appraisal district estimates the market value for tax purposes.
The assessed value is the market value minus any applicable exemptions or limits determined by local laws and offerings. The tax assessed value is the figure used to calculate your property taxes or the amount multiplied by your tax rate to get your tax bill.

Property Tax Bills Across Weston, Fairfield County, Connecticut
Weston property tax bills are calculated by applying the local tax rate to a home’s assessed value, which is based on the market value of the property. For homeowners, that means the bill depends on both what the home is worth and how the town assesses it for taxation. With a median home price of $719,040, property taxes can be a major part of ownership costs.
In Weston, the median property tax bill is $17,160, and bills can vary widely across homes. The 25th percentile tax bill is $13,170, while the 75th percentile reaches $23,702. At the high end, the 90th percentile tax bill is $32,849. These differences show how location, home value, and assessment outcomes can affect what homeowners owe each year.
Because property taxes are tied to assessed value, even small changes in valuation can have a meaningful impact on the final bill.
